Blackfin arch: drop CONFIG_I2C_BOARDINFO ifdefs

Drop CONFIG_I2C_BOARDINFO ifdefs as the common i2c header handles this
already by stubbing things out

Signed-off-by: Mike Frysinger <vapier.adi@gmail.com>
Signed-off-by: Bryan Wu <cooloney@kernel.org>
